Output 74ab179bc74a69321623dc5f873848e80292ce56a1f59558268a1887fd7363f5:0

value
8659918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b59520b0690e4e473d05f7acf4a757e50727468 OP_EQUAL
address
MQymbQ44YF84CaV9Gscy6QDVQyzkMkbrTs
transaction
74ab179bc74a69321623dc5f873848e80292ce56a1f59558268a1887fd7363f5
spent
true